The pond arrived today, it was quite a struggle to lift it over the back fence, but the three of us eventually managed it. Finish is good it was just a bit dusty, just two small pieces to rub down ( i might just be being fussy ) i did ask him to make the return flush but he has left them sticking out slightly ( hacksaw and gold label to the rescue ). He has also covered the holes where the skimmer guard goes, so i will have to pilot the holes myself and seal the screws, so on the whole nothing major..
